Dear all ,
openGauss 5.1.0.B007 版本合入需求见附件 1 ,修复 issue 列表见附件 2 ,请 QA SIG 组安排需求验收和修复缺陷问题验证,同时社区各 SIG 组及所有爱好者可下载并试用。
openGauss 5.1.0 版本 release plan 公示链接: https://gitee.com/opengauss/release-management/blob/master/openGauss%205.1.0... openGauss 5.1.0.B007 版本下载链接: https://download.opengauss.org/archive_test/5.1.0/openGauss5.1.0.B007/
openGauss 5.1.0.B007 版本自验证进展与质量结果同步方式: 建议各 sig 组及社区用户均可以在 QA-sig 下以 ISSUE 方式同步自验证进展和自验证结果;
社区 QA 版本测试提单规范: https://gitee.com/opengauss/QA/blob/master/openGauss%E7%BC%BA%E9%99%B7issue%...
附件 1 :验收需求列表
需求编号
需求描述
https://e.gitee.com/opengaussorg/dashboard?issue=I6TKXC
【京东】【 SQL 兼容】 B 兼容模式支持 ATAN 函数
https://e.gitee.com/opengaussorg/projects/492431/requirements/table?issue=I6...
【内核性能】支持 shared_buffer 按大页内存分配
https://e.gitee.com/opengaussorg/projects/492431/requirements/table?issue=I6...
支持源端和目的端都是 openGauss 的校验,需同时支持全量校验和增量校验。
https://gitee.com/opengaussorg/dashboard?issue_id=I6YRD9
【 feature 】支持修改表的行存压缩属性
https://e.gitee.com/opengaussorg/dashboard?issue=I6TKY3
【 MySQL 兼容需求】支持 NAME_CONST 函数
https://e.gitee.com/opengaussorg/projects/492431/requirements/table?issue=I6...
【资源池化】支持 XLog 按需回放
https://e.gitee.com/opengaussorg/projects/492431/requirements/table?issue=I7...
【资源池化】 DMS Reform 优化加固
https://e.gitee.com/opengaussorg/dashboard?issue=I6UI96
【资源池化】资源池化支持同城双中心容灾
https://e.gitee.com/opengaussorg/issues/list?issue=I71QOA
【内核高可用】主备高可用能力增强
https://e.gitee.com/opengaussorg/dashboard?issue=I6TKZH
【京东】【 SQL 兼容】 B 模式支持 COMPRESS, UNCOMPRESS 函数
https://e.gitee.com/opengaussorg/dashboard?issue=I6TKWW
【京东】【 SQL 兼容】 B 兼容模式支持 WEIGHT_STRING 函数
https://e.gitee.com/opengaussorg/dashboard?issue=I6UI8R
【资源池化】备机支持事务内写转发
https://e.gitee.com/opengaussorg/dashboard?issue=I6UHX7
【内核性能】内核 GCC 版本升级
附件 2 :修复缺陷列表
问题单号 /issue
问题描述
https://e.gitee.com/opengaussorg/issues/table?issue=I732ZU&issue_detail_...
https://e.gitee.com/opengaussorg/issues/table?issue=I72LNC&issue_detail_...
【测试类型:工具功能】【测试版本: 5.1.0 】 ds 图形化操作界面对 longblob 、 mediumblob 、 tinyblob 类型列中数据修改删除失败
【测试类型: SQL 功能】【测试版本: 5.1.0 】 ds 图形化界面插入向 blo 表中插入数据后显示为 null
https://e.gitee.com/opengaussorg/dashboard?issue=I6WZM7
【测试类型: SQL 功能】【测试版本: 5.1.0 】行存压缩表, vaccum 相关操作后数据库停库失败
https://e.gitee.com/opengaussorg/projects/492431/issues/list?issue=I6YI8K
https://e.gitee.com/opengaussorg/dashboard?issue=I78IAN
【测试类型: SQL 功能】【测试版本: 5.1.0 】 bit_count 函数输入小数及日期类型参数处理方式错误
【测试类型: SQL 功能】【测试版本: 5.1.0 】 bit_count 函数入参带引号输入小数严格与非严格模式下处理不同
https://gitee.com/opengaussorg/dashboard?issue_id=I7923P
【测试类型:资料】【测试版本: 5.1.0 】按照开发者指南编译 postgis 插件第 5 )步,完成动态链接库分发指令存在问题
https://e.gitee.com/opengaussorg/issues/table?issue=I76NRZ&issue_detail_...
【测试类型:资料】【测试版本: 5.1.0 】 create view 章节示例描述执行失败,实际执行成功
https://gitee.com/opengaussorg/dashboard?issue_id=I6R0YG
#I6R0YG: 配置 memory_tracking_mode=normal 或( executor/fullexec )时,执行 tpcc 业务, MemoryTrackMemoryContext 线程占用内存不间断持续升高。
https://e.gitee.com/opengaussorg/projects/492431/tasks/list?issue=I77ML6
【测试类型:工具功能】【测试版本: 5.1.0 】【可靠性】全量重建备机时, postgresconf.guc.bak 是直接从主机复制覆盖备机原文件,导致备机 postgresconf.guc.bak 相关 IP 、 address 不正确。
https://e.gitee.com/opengaussorg/dashboard?issue=I7BHD9
【测试类型: SQL 功能】【测试版本: 5.1.0 】【自动化】 load data 导入数据时换行符设置成两个不同的字符报错
https://e.gitee.com/opengaussorg/dashboard?issue=I7AKHG
#I7AKHG: 【测试类型:内存测试】【测试版本: 5.1.0 】存储过程带 commit 场景,存在内存泄漏
https://gitee.com/opengaussorg/dashboard?issue_id=I7AYWY
增量迁移设置 commit.process.while.running=true 、 sink.process.file.path='' 时,不展示迁移进度日志没有明显提示信息
https://gitee.com/opengaussorg/dashboard?issue_id=I7BUCU
【测试类型:工具功能】【测试版本: 5.1.0 】 问题描述: Debezium+Kafka 反向迁移,优化回放失败的 sql 语句中时间戳的显示
https://gitee.com/opengaussorg/dashboard?issue_id=I7BELD
【测试类型:工具功能】【测试版本: 5.1.0 】 source 端和 sink 端输出文件路径为相对路径时,文件会生成到 confluent 文件夹下
https://gitee.com/opengaussorg/dashboard?issue_id=I7BJ3W
【测试类型:工具功能】【测试版本: 5.1.0 】 问题描述: Debezium+kafka 反向迁移, process.file.count.limit 参数设置为异常值,如 -1 , source 端启动报错且原来的迁移进度文件被删除
https://gitee.com/opengaussorg/dashboard?issue_id=I79TVS
【测试类型:工具功能】【测试版本: 5.1.0 】迁移进度展示参数 commit.process.while.running 设置为异常值时, source 端和 sink 端进程起不来
https://gitee.com/opengaussorg/dashboard?issue_id=I7C4AI
#I7C4AI: 【测试类型:工具功能】【测试版本: 5.1.0 】 DS 工具获取表信息的 SQL 语句出错
https://e.gitee.com/opengaussorg/dashboard?issue=I70AMQ
严格模式下,空串,应报 ERROR ;非严格模式下,空串,应返回 NULL ,报 WARNING
https://e.gitee.com/opengaussorg/dashboard?issue=I7A4DO
存储过程 / 匿名块中使用 EXCEPTION 存在内存泄漏
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I6XRA7
【资源池化】数据库跑 tpcc 业务, PEDO GAP 过大
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72IS8
【测试类型:功能测试】【测试版本: 5.1.0 】资源池化参数资料描述与 pg_settings 查询结果不一致
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77BPF
【测试类型:功能测试】【测试版本: 5.1.0 】【资源池化】开启 reform 并行,主备机执行业务过程中 cm 命令重启备机, stop 对应 reform 阶段超过 9s , dms_reform_drc_clean_parallel 步骤耗时长
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I6Q3GV
【测试类型:功能测试】【测试版本: 5.0.0 】 【资源池化】执行 stop 操作,备机产生 core ,报错 StopRecoveryWorkers wait too long
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7852H
【测试类型:功能测试】【测试版本: 5.1.0 】【资源池化】 数据库重启,主节点产生 core
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7BZWP
【测试类型:安装】【测试版本: 5.1.0 】【资源池化】 资源池化集群安装, install 步骤失败
https://gitee.com/opengauss/debezium/issues/I7BXEQ
【测试类型:工具功能】【测试版本: 5.1.0 】 问题描述: Debezium+Kafka 反向迁移,源库和目标库表名一样,表结构不一样,源库插入数据,优化 sink 端报错提示
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I71MGE
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】资源中心的设备管理页签新增标签后未自动刷新获取最新标签数据,导致无法直接使用通过标签搜索功能,而需手动刷新页面才能使用,请修改
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I71MQP
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】资源中心的设备管理页签通过操作系统过滤功能使用异常
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72B27
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】数据迁移,修改子任务参数后点击保存,再次查看子任务参数,修改的参数值并未改变
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72C9W
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】文件上传路径与安装时 yml 文件中配置路径不一致
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72FOE
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】极简版安装失败
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72PUX
【测试类型:工具功能】【测试版本: 5.0.0 】批量迁移界面无法刷新执行机是否安装迁移服务的状态
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72SUJ
【测试类型:工具功能】【测试版本: 5.0.0 】迁移任务批量删除一页后,整个页面消失
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72SWS
【测试类型:工具功能】【测试版本: 5.0.0 】 webshell 界面显示的信息发生中间截断
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7316K
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】数据迁移,存在相同名称的数据库,某一库被选择后,其他相同名称的库就不能再被选择
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I73BKA
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】设备管理添加机器,样式不正确
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I73KNO
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】 wdr 报告功能,快照管理中生成快照,生成 wdr 报告时选择快照下拉框中无快照
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I76QSH
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】多节点安装数据库输入密码卡住无法继续安装
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77A0U
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】新安装插件时插件还没有装后就开始点击会导致多 table 页出现
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77A53
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】新安装插件界面不会出现 admin 登录超时提示
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77NYN
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】数据迁移,开启在线迁移任务,全量迁移完成后启动反向按钮突然出现
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77TH8
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】官网 centos_x86_5.0.0 版本安装失败。
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I79YUW
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】配置迁移任务参数,全局参数中增加规则数量后点击保存,再次打开全局参数,配置的规则消失
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77UR9
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】服务器选择不用的用户后,向下安装用了错误的账户,返回上一步默认的用户选择错误 , 同时安装包的状态不正确。
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77YJ3
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】添加角色时,未勾选是否启用情况下,新增角色默认启用,需修改一致
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I780PH
【测试类型:用户体验】【测试版本: 5.1.0 】【 DataKit 】使用添加的新账号登录,修改系统设置的文件上传路径,提示错误不合理,需修改
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7A4Z9
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】安装插件失败,但是操作日志显示成功,点击详情后返回参数显示 error ,操作状态显示成功
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7ANAK
【测试版本: 5.1.0 】【 DataKit 】迁移任务删除后,已打开任务详情未关闭,刷新浏览器详情页面空白
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7BEAM
集群安装环境监测步骤,当有未通过项重新检测,会不断提升递增未通过数
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7BIV1
在安装 DataKit 最后提示 user information not obtained
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7CEYX
【测试版本: 5.1.0 】【 DataKit 】 DataKit 在线迁移子任务详情进度条不准确
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I6YRLI
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】数据迁移,配置迁移过程参数未校验格式,导致迁移任务执行异常
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I6YSJZ
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】安装迁移套件,已安装的物理机没有删除迁移套件功能,安装失败的物理机没有取消安装并清理安装文件的功能
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72QH2
【测试类型:工具功能】【测试版本: 5.0.0 】迁移服务安装界面一旦安装失败后, 就无法再次选择其他路径
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72TNV
【测试类型:工具功能】【测试版本: 5.0.0 】服务器管理界面显示的饼图与黑白主题颜色不匹配
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I73L4F
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】数据迁移,子任务详情页无法自动刷新
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I77AFM
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】迁移套件安装,填写的安装路径不存在时,无法自动创建
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I72SVN
【测试类型:工具功能】【测试版本: 5.0.0 】迁移选择数据库界面,两边的刷新没有分离
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7AG38
【测试类型:工具功能】【测试版本: 5.1.0 】数据校验一键启动脚本。端口不占用的情况下,在不同的用户下不能启动相同的 2 个 java 进程
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7AIAR
数据效验,因 kafka 未自动删除 topic 造成卡顿
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I7CANA
【测试类型:资料】【测试版本: 5.1.0 】 progress.log 日志中新增关键字 total 在资料中未说明
https://e.gitee.com/opengaussorg/projects/492431/bugs/table?issue=I6YLRP
【测试类型:工具功能】【测试版本: 5.1.0 】【 DataKit 】数据迁移,源库中无表,在线模式迁移失败
https://gitee.com/opengauss/openGauss-migration-portal/issues/I77206?from=pr...
反向迁移进度无法打印
https://gitee.com/opengauss/openGauss-server/issues/I6UG5Y
【测试类型: SQL 功能】【测试版本: 5.1.0 】非保留关键字 ignore ,作为列名时报错
https://gitee.com/opengauss/openGauss-server/issues/I7C2IL?from=project-issu...
【测试类型:插件功能】【测试版本: 5.1.0 】设置算子多并行,开启 NDP ,执行计划中无 ndp 下推关键信息
https://gitee.com/opengauss/openGauss-server/issues/I7BXT4?from=project-issu...
【测试类型:插件功能】【测试版本: 5.1.0 】开启 NDP ,执行 tpcc 大表查询 sql , rpc 响应异常
https://gitee.com/opengauss/openGauss-server/issues/I7BXA3?from=project-issu...
【测试类型:插件功能】【测试版本: 5.1.0 】开启 NDP ,执行 tpcc 相关大表查询 sql ,打印大量 warning 信息
https://gitee.com/opengauss/openGauss-server/issues/I7BCD3?from=project-issu...
【测试类型:插件功能】【测试版本: 5.1.0 】开启 NDP , update 更新表数据后,查询表数据总量不一致
https://gitee.com/opengauss/openGauss-server/issues/I78EWD?from=project-issu...
【测试类型:插件功能】【测试版本: 5.1.0 】 LibSmartScan 进程退出,开启 NDP 与未开启 NDP 情况下,查询结果性能差异较大
https://gitee.com/opengauss/openGauss-server/issues/I7CWOD?from=project-issu...
【测试类型:插件功能】【测试版本: 5.1.0 】设置 query_dop 为 8 ,执行 tpcc 相关语句,开启 / 关闭 NDP ,查询结果不一致
附件 3 : release-plan
releasemanagement@opengauss.org